Table of Comparison

Aspect Classic Bachelorette Decorations Boho Theme Decor
Color Palette Soft pastels, pinks, whites Earth tones, muted greens, natural hues
Material Silk, satin, glossy finishes Macrame, wood, dried flowers
Decor Style Elegant, polished, formal Relaxed, rustic, organic
Lighting Chandeliers, string lights Candles, lanterns, fairy lights
Floral Design Roses, peonies, arranged bouquets Wildflowers, pampas grass, loose arrangements
Table Settings Fine china, crystal glasses Handmade ceramics, mismatched glassware
Overall Vibe Traditional, sophisticated, classic Bohemian, free-spirited, natural

Budget Comparison: Classic Luxury vs Boho Budget-Friendly

Classic bachelorette decorations often involve luxurious elements like crystal chandeliers, silk tablecloths, and elegant floral arrangements, which significantly increase the budget, often exceeding $1,500 for a medium-sized event. In contrast, boho-themed decor emphasizes natural materials such as macrame, pampas grass, and wooden accents, making it a budget-friendly option typically costing under $700 while still creating a stylish and cozy atmosphere. Choosing between classic luxury and boho budget-friendly decor depends on the desired aesthetic and financial priorities, with boho themes offering affordable creativity without sacrificing charm.
